The purpose of this study is to examine how Knowledge level augmented parameters impact on the effective adoption of information and communication technology (ICT) by onion farmers in Perambalur district of Tamil Nadu. Data were gathered from a focus group made up of 60 Farmers in Perambalur district. The paper finds that a willingness of indigenous ICT users is particularly influenced by the recognition and incorporation of visible social imperatives during the adoption process. Research limitations/implications – The outcome of this study highlights important issues for ICT adoption. One particular area that must be taken into consideration is the adoption channel. Perceptions of ICT adoption will differ significantly among adopters. For this reason, the need for developing an appropriate adoption channel that ensures successful diffusion of the innovation should be recognized. The paper also demonstrates that Knowledge Management System among farmers using ICT to yield more profit in onion Production form knowledge distributed by the experts. Hence the research work carried out to acquire, represent, and distribute the knowledge Management system to the Farming community.

The research, which was conducted in the village of Oepaha, Nekamese District, Kupang Regency, from June to July 2019, aims to identify marketing channels, capabilities and margins, and the share and benefits of celery marketing for farmers. The location of the research was determined using purposive sampling methods, considering that the location was the most important supplier area for celery in Kupang Regency. The population in this study was the farming community in Oepaha Village, Nekamese district, Kupang Regency,in the amount of 96 celery farmers. The sampling methods is carried out by simple random sampling according to the Slovenian formula, so that a sample of 49 celery farmers is obtained. Sampling for marketing institutions was determined by selecting the marketing institutions which directly involved in celery marketing using snowball sampling methods. In the end, respondents selected marketing institutes consisting of village collectors amounted to 4 people and retailers amounted to 4 people. The analysis of the data used in this study includes descriptive analysis, marketing margin analysis, farmer's share analysis and marketing profit analysis. The results showed that the marketing channel for celery carried out by farmers consisted of two channels, namely farmers directly to consumers and farmers to consumers through intermediaries, namely village collectors and retailers. Celery marketing functions that arise are the functions of sales, purchases, transport, standardization and financing and market information on the zero level channel,while sales, purchasing, transportation, storage, standardization, and financing, as well as market information, run on the second level channel. The marketing margin at zero level is Rp. 51.000,-, while the second level marketing channel is Rp. 17,000 at the collector and Rp. 34,000 at the retailer. The percentage of farmer’s share received by farmers is 25% at zero level and 25% at second level channel. The profit from celery marketing in the zero level marketing channel is Rp. 8.261 (farmers), the second level marketing channel is Rp. 16,688 (farmers), Rp. 15.267 (collectors' traders), Rp. 28,029 (retailers).


The area under sugarcane in Maharashtra state was found to be more stable and consistent rather than production and productivity. It may be due to the F & RP of sugarcane. In the year 1996, MPKV, Rahuri released a promising variety of sugarcane viz., Co-86032 which is very famous in farming community due to its hardiness, sugar recovery (percent) and resistance to the extreme rainfall as well as deficit rainfall. The total economic worthiness of university released sugarcane variety Co-86032(production technology) over other competing varieties of sugarcane in the Maharashtra was `51449.14per ha. The sugarcane growers in Maharashtra state earned net economic benefit of `11059.40 crores from improved sugarcane variety Co-86032. Therefore, it is suggested that the Government should allocate substantial funds to public research in sugarcane for productivity improvement.

AbstractLocal seed systems remain the fundamental source of seeds for many crops in developing countries. Climate resilience for small holder farmers continues to depend largely on locally available seeds of traditional crop varieties. High rainfall events can have as significant an impact on crop production as increased temperatures and drought. This article analyzes the dynamics of maize diversity over 3 years in a farming community of Yucatán state, Mexico, where elevated levels of precipitation forced farmers in 2012 to reduce maize diversity in their plots. We study how farmers maintained their agroecosystem resilience through seed networks, examining the drivers influencing maize diversity and seed provisioning in the year preceding and following the 2012 climatic disturbance (2011–2013). We found that, under these challenging circumstances, farmers focused their efforts on their most reliable landraces, disregarding hybrids. We show that farmers were able to recover and restore the diversity usually cultivated in the community in the year following the critical climate event. The maize dynamic assessed in this study demonstrates the importance of community level conservation of crop diversity. Understanding farmer management strategies of agrobiodiversity, especially during a challenging climatic period, is necessary to promote a more tailored response to climate change in traditional farming systems.
